What should you do if the controller says your request is "unable"?

Explanation:
When ATC says your request is unable, the right move is to acknowledge the message, comply with the alternative instruction the controller provides, and adjust your plan to fit the new guidance. This keeps traffic safely separated, respects the controller’s authority, and uses a practical path forward given the current situation. Arguing, departing the area without clearance, or remaining on the original plan without regard to the new instruction can create unsafe conflicts and miscommunication. If needed, read back critical instructions to confirm you understood them.
